A15 roadworks

Between July 12th and October 28th, the asphalt on the A15 highway between Ridderkerk and Deil will be renewed. During this period, the highway will be closed for four weeks and three weekends, each time in one direction.

Traveling by car

Are you traveling to Kinderdijk via the A15? Please be aware of traffic disruptions and allow extra travel time due to roadworks. For the most current planning and diversion routes, you can visit the Rijkswaterstaat website. There, you will find detailed information about the works, expected delays, and alternative routes to ensure your journey runs as smoothly as possible.

Visitors to the World Heritage site park their cars at Marineweg in Alblasserdam. From there, there are various options to continue the journey to Kinderdijk. Thanks to a contribution from Zuid-Holland Bereikbaar, we are also able to offer motorists the Park & Sail option from August 17 to 25 for a comfortable and traffic-free crossing from Alblasserdam to Kinderdijk by boat.
